1For the leader. A psalm of David:

2How blessed are those who care for the poor!

When calamity comes, Adonai will save them.

3Adonai will preserve them, keep them alive,

and make them happy in the land.

You will not hand them over

to the whims of their enemies.

4Adonai sustains them on their sickbed;

when they lie ill, you make them recover.

5I said, “Adonai , have pity on me!

Heal me, for I have sinned against you!”

6My enemies say the worst about me:

“When will he die and his name disappear?”

7When they come to see me they speak insincerely,

their hearts meanwhile gathering falsehoods;

then they go out and spread bad reports.

8All who hate me whisper together against me,

imagining the worst about me.

9“A fatal disease has attached itself to him;

now that he lies ill, he will never get up.”

10Even my close friend, on whom I relied,

who shared my table, has turned against me.

11But you, Adonai , have pity on me,

put me on my feet, so I can pay them back.

12I will know you are pleased with me

if my enemy doesn’t defeat me.

13You uphold me because of my innocence

you establish me in your presence forever.

14Blessed be Adonai the God of Isra’el

from eternity past to eternity future.

Amen . Amen.
